【软件调试的目的是什么?】
改正错误 。软件调试是为了发现错误而执行程序的过程 。测试是为了证明程序有错,而不是证明程序无错(发现错误不是唯一目的) 。一个好的测试用例在于它发现至今未发现的错误,一个成功的测试是发现了至今未发现的错误的测试 。
在对程序进行了测试以后进入程序调试 。调试的任务是诊断和改正程序中的错误 。它与软件测试不同,软件测试是尽可能多地发现软件中的错误 。软件运行失效或出现问题,往往只是潜在错误的外部表现,而外部表现与内在原因之间常常没有明显的联系,如果要找出真正的原因,排除潜在的错误,不是一件易事 。可以说,调试是通过现象,找出原因的一个思维分析的过程 。
推荐阅读
- 如何开导一个厌学的孩子 如何开导一个厌学的孩子呢
- 关于乔丹的资料 乔丹的简介
- 暂缓参军是什么意思 暂缓参军的解释
- 最没用的9件家居用品,再有钱也别买,尤其是第一个!
- 2023年1月5日小寒安装大门吉不吉利 2023年1月适合安装大门的日子有几天
- 吸尘器买什么样的好用 吸尘器品牌十大排名榜
- 加湿器用自来水可以吗 加湿器用自来水的影响
- 滚筒和波轮洗衣机哪个好 波轮和滚筒洗衣机区别
- 冰箱冷藏室的门关不紧 冰箱门关不严小妙招
- 冰箱门关不紧怎么办 冰箱门关不紧的原因和解决方法